The hexadecimal color code #F3263F corresponds to the code RGB( 243, 38, 63 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,95 level), green (at 0,15 level) and blue (at 0,25 level). Its brightness is 55% and its saturation is 89%. It is composed of red at 70%, green at 11% and blue at 18%. The dominant component is red.
